JOB TITLE:
Marketing & Communication Specialist - College of Law & American Heritage Center
JOB PURPOSE:
Provide leadership in the design and development of marketing and public relations strategies. Provide a strategic marketing and public relations approach that considers the integration of all marketing efforts, including the website, social media presence, publications, advertising pieces, multimedia/video pieces and communications/press releases.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Development and/or communication of informational programs to enhance and maintain favorable perceptions of an organization's accomplishments or agenda. Prepare or edit organizational publications for internal and external audiences. Create informational content that supports the University brand for print, web and social media formats. Increase the visibility of the organization in all media areas.
- Study the objectives, promotional policies, or needs of organizations to develop public relations strategies that will influence public opinion or promote ideas and services.
- Establish or maintain cooperative relationships with student groups, representatives of governmental, community, employee, public interest groups, and news and other media.
- Identify trends or key group interests or concerns or provide advice on staying current with techniques and approaches.
- Provide a website strategy and plan content updates regularly for both the external college website while driving internal communication.
- Provide direction and assistance on the most appropriate way to present information and ways to engage the audience. Write press releases and coordinate photo opportunities.
- Coordinate special events to promote relations with students, alumni, retirees, and a variety of VIPS.
- Arrange public appearances, lectures, contests, or exhibits to increase product or service awareness or to promote goodwill. Work closely with appropriate external resources to ensure efficient functionality of resources.
